In a large, heavy-bottomed pot or Dutch oven, heat the butter and olive oil over medium heat until melted and combined.
Add the sliced fennel and leeks to the pot. Sauté, stirring occasionally, for about 5 minutes, until softened and fragrant.
Add the minced garlic and continue to cook for 1 minute, until just fragrant.
Sprinkle the flour over the vegetable mixture and stir well to coat. Cook for 1-2 minutes, allowing the flour to lightly brown.
Slowly pour in the chicken stock while whisking constantly to avoid lumps. Bring the mixture to a simmer.
Stir in the milk, heavy cream, diced ham, and diced potato. Add the smoked paprika, dried thyme, salt, and black pepper. Stir to combine.
Reduce the heat to low, cover, and simmer for 20-25 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the potatoes are tender and the chowder has thickened slightly.
Remove the pot from the heat and stir in the shredded cheddar cheese until fully melted and incorporated.
Taste and adjust seasoning with additional salt and pepper if necessary.
Ladle the chowder into bowls and garnish with fresh parsley. Serve hot with crusty bread or crackers for a complete meal.
